Overview

The UK-ASEAN Business Council (UKABC) was created out of UKTI’s 2011 Strategy ‘Britain Open for Business’ and launched by Dr Vince Cable in November 2011. The underlying purpose of the UKABC is to facilitate a step change in the level of trade between the UK and Southeast Asia, and through this contributing towards UKTI’s ambition to support 50,000 SMEs and increase UK exports to £1trn by 2020. With a particular focus on the SME community the UKABC runs a programme of awareness raising outreach activity aimed at improving understanding of the business opportunities in the ASEAN region, as well as giving practical advice and guidance on how to go about doing business there. The Business Council also provides roundtable and structured business-to-business networking opportunities with senior political and commercial decision makers who are visiting the UK from Southeast Asia.
